MCP Interactive
An interactive MCP (Model Context Protocol) server with an Electron interface for user interaction.
Key Features
This MCP server enhances LLM coordination, offering greater control and predictability, and significantly reduces billable requests by minimizing user interactions within a single task.

Available Tools
ask_user - Prompts the user with a question via a pop-up command prompt and awaits their interactive response.
Input Schema:
{
"type": "object",
"properties": {
"projectName": {
"type": "string",
"description": "Identifies the context/project making the request"
},
"message": {
"type": "string",
"description": "The specific question for the user. Supports Markdown formatting."
},
"predefinedOptions": {
"type": "array",
"items": {
"type": "string"
},
"description": "Predefined options for the user to choose from (optional)"
}
},
"required": [
"projectName",
"message"
]
}
Installation
Using npx
{
"mcpServers": {
"interactive": {
"command": "npx",
"args": [
"mcp-interactive",
"-t",
"300"
]
}
}
}
Local Installation
Install dependencies:
npm install
Configure MCP server:
{
"mcpServers": {
"interactive": {
"command": "node",
"args": [
"/path/to/project/mcp-interactive/index.js",
"-t",
"300"
]
}
}
}
System Prompt Recommendations for Visual Studio Code, Cursor IDE
## Decision Making
- **Ambiguous tasks**: ALWAYS clarify using `mcp_interactive_ask_user` tool
- **Requires decisions**: ALWAYS clarify using `mcp_interactive_ask_user` tool
## Code Development
- **Final confirmation**: MUST ask user if all requirements from specification are completed using `mcp_interactive_ask_user` tool with work report
## Final gate
- Before ANY final answer (after actions/edits/checks), it is **MANDATORY** to call `mcp_interactive_ask_user` with a report on the work done and the option ["Yes, everything is OK"].
- If the answer is not "Yes, everything is OK" — continue working until the comments are resolved and repeat every time `mcp_interactive_ask_user`.
- There are no exceptions (including minor edits).

Command Line Options
--timeoutor-t(seconds): Specifies the waiting time for the user's response dialog. If no response is received within this period, the reply "User did not reply: Timeout occurred." will be sent.
Troubleshooting
Common Issues
Electron not starting:
- Ensure the current version of Node.js is installed
- Try reinstalling dependencies by running:
npm install
Timeout issues for answer (progressbar):
- Increase timeout value using
-tparameter - Default timeout is 60 seconds, adjust as needed
